Transaction e9698384c09baa77a95158daa1b70effc0b926c336cbd727a4c6ddf181a4db46
1 Input
1 Output
-
e9698384c09baa77a95158daa1b70effc0b926c336cbd727a4c6ddf181a4db46:0
- value
- 8118198
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 510ec0aabe2d21281f2d92f7659740ac234551c5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18PbQZuEiqUXfrgZcpEFavFGRAvg7u3e5J